OverviewThe strain gauge sensor GE1029 measure the surface-strain directly at the mounting location in the same quality as bonded strain gages. The press-on technology, developed by Sensormate AG, presses the strain gauges under the stainless protective film so strongly against the surface to be measured that frictional contact occurs. The sensor does not have to be recalibrated between remove and re-installation. The sensor is mounted using stainless steel straps, is non-destructive, very fast and simple. For each tie-bar diameter outside tolerance of ± 2.5mm a different pair of steel straps is required. The sensor can not be overloaded. The GE1029 sensors require a cyclic reset. |

Our strain sensors deliver signals to analyze deformation of the machine and mold, and control it on-line. Sensormate sensors are ideal for R&D, final inspection, and after-sales support
The systems measure the surface-strain directly at the mounting location, similar to bonded strain gages. The sensors can be installed very easily and just in few seconds.
The sensors do not need to be recalibrated every time they have been replaced or remounted.
The display instruments for strain sensors and load cells are developed for the specific application. They indicate the desired technical unit, (e.g. microstrain or tons).
Moreover we have a choice of many industrial strain gage amplifier in many housing.
